Thermophysical properties of MgO, UO2, their eutectic solution and slurry of liquid-solid mixtures, concrete, sodium, stainless steel and debris beds for use in molten pool penetration of MgO substrate
Authors:TC Chawla  MG Chasanov  DR Pedersen  L Baker Jr  JD Bingle
Affiliation:Reactor Analysis and Safety Division, Argonne National Laboratory, Argonne, Illinois 60439, USA
Abstract:We have prescribed various thermophysical and transport properties to describe various thermal states of the materials of interest such as MgO, UO2, stainless steel, sodium, and concrete undergo during post accident heat removal (PAHR) in an ex-vessel cavity lined with MgO bricks. A number of properties, especially of molten MgO, had no experimental determination and therefore, by necessity, these were prescribed through available “best” estimates. We have also included the equivalent properties of various “composite” materials such as debris beds with a prescribed composition, solutions, and slurries to describe their participation in various thermophysical phenomena of interest in PAHR.
